Key Responsibilities
Project Lifecycle Management: Lead the planning and execution of large-scale technical projects, including cloud migrations, system integrations, and security infrastructure upgrades.
Resource & Capacity Planning: Coordinate with engineering leads to allocate developer resources and manage competing priorities across the technology stack.
Risk Mitigation: Identify technical risks, architectural dependencies, and potential "blockers" early. Develop and execute mitigation strategies to keep delivery on track.
Financial Oversight: Manage project budgets, track capital and operating expenses (CAPEX/OPEX), and oversee vendor contracts or third-party SOWs.
Agile & Waterfall Governance: Direct teams using a hybrid approach—driving agile velocity at the developer level while providing high-level milestone reporting for executive stakeholders.
Cross-Functional Syncing: Facilitate technical discussions between DevOps, Security, Data Engineering, and Compliance teams to ensure all architectural requirements are met.
Technical Requirements & Qualifications
Experience: 8-10 years of experience in IT Project Management, specifically managing software development or infrastructure projects.
Certifications: PMP (Project Management Professional) and/or CSM (Certified Scrum Master) are highly preferred.
Tools: Advanced proficiency in Jira, Microsoft Project, Planview, and Confluence.
Technical Literacy: Ability to understand and discuss architectural diagrams, API documentation, CI/CD pipelines, and cloud environments (Azure/Google Cloud Platform).
Compliance Awareness: Experience working within highly regulated environments; knowledge of HIPAA, HITRUST, or PCI-DSS is a significant plus.